Web3 mrt. 2024 · When a merchant mariner is hired as an employee crewmember on applicable vessels, there is no doubt that he or she is entitled to the protections offered by the Merchant Marine Act of 1920 (Jones Act). Getting hired as an independent contractor, however, could conceivably nullify those protections. Merchant Marine A country’s merchant marine typically is composed of its registered (flagged) ships used for trade and all seafarers who work on these ships—merchant mariners. Laws of the United States related to vessels and seafarers are enacted as Title 46, U.S. Code, “Shipping.” cheshire bound stone
